The housing bust:

Approximately 3 out every 5 jobs over the last 4-5 years has been real estate related.

Everyone has been using their home equity appreciation as an ATM machine.

People have done interest only loans like in the late 20's, and other risky financing like financing their new cars over 30 years, and doing Arms in a low rate environment.

Massive speculation. What was everyone thinking? Houses would keep going up 20% per year forever? Where would the buyers come from? Mars?

This same kind of thing happened in the late 20's.

So, what happens next? Bankruptcies, foreclosures, lay-offs, economic melt-down?

And, the Fed can't cut rates this time, or the dollar will crash. (it's already started)
